The below graph shows the average semi-detached house price in the Tamworth local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The two 18 ASCOT DRIVE sales from May 2008 and March 2020 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the May 2008 sale was for 37%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 37% above the HPI over time, until the March 2020 sale, where it rises to 50%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 50% above the HPI.
